Philadelphia Wings Connect with the Community and Invite Fans to Open Practice Ahead of 2023-24 Season

November 3, 2023 - National Lacrosse League (NLL)
Philadelphia Wings News Release


Today, the Philadelphia Wings volunteered with local organization MANNA to distribute medically tailored meals to individuals with serious illnesses who need nourishment to heal within our local community in South Philly and Jersey. It was the players' first official community initiative as a team for the 2023-2024 season ahead of the start of training camp this weekend. PHOTOS from their visit can be found here.

On Saturday, November 4, the Philadelphia Wings will host fans at an open practice to kick off training camp at the Wings Training Center in Voorhees, New Jersey. All are welcome for the chance to see the full team practice up close, meet their favorite players, see the latest merchandise offerings, take pictures with Wings mascot Wingston, and enjoy games and concessions for the whole family. This will be the only chance for fans to catch the team in action locally before the Home Opener on Dec. 16 at Wells Fargo Center.

Wings training camp will continue in Toronto later this month. For fans looking to stay part of the action as the Wings gear up for the season, livestreams will be available on the team's social platforms and YouTube page for their scrimmages on November 12th at 12 pm against Panther City Lacrosse Club, and on November 25th at 6 pm against the Toronto Rock.
